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

Strategy Analyzer Error

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    Strategy Analyzer Error

    Hello,

    At my end it can be reproduced:
    - Save results of optimizer.

    Error:
    2010-02-22 20:30:49:462 in OnUnhandledThreadException
    2010-02-22 20:30:49:477 ********* exception trapped *********
    2010-02-22 20:30:49:477 There was an error reflecting type 'NinjaTrader.Strategy.ASTROWO_00_FOREX'.
    2010-02-22 20:30:49:477 at System.Xml.Serialization.XmlReflectionImporter.Imp ortTypeMapping(TypeModel model, String ns, ImportContext context, String dataType, XmlAttributes a, Boolean repeats, Boolean openModel, RecursionLimiter limiter)
    at System.Xml.Serialization.XmlReflectionImporter.Imp ortElement(TypeModel model, XmlRootAttribute root, String defaultNamespace, RecursionLimiter limiter)
    at System.Xml.Serialization.XmlReflectionImporter.Imp ortTypeMapping(Type type, XmlRootAttribute root, String defaultNamespace)
    at System.Xml.Serialization.XmlSerializer..ctor(Type type, String defaultNamespace)
    at NinjaTrader.Cbi.XmlSerializerDictionary.get_Item(T ype type)
    at NinjaTrader.Cbi.Serializer.Serialize()
    at NinjaTrader.Strategy.StrategyData.OnSave()
    at NinjaTrader.Strategy.StrategyData.OnCreating(Trans action transaction)
    at Wilson.ORMapper.Internals.Instance.PersistChanges( Transaction transaction, PersistDepth persistDepth, Boolean parentDeleted)
    at Wilson.ORMapper.Transaction.PersistChanges(ICollec tion entityObjects, PersistDepth persistDepth)
    at Wilson.ORMapper.ObjectSpace.PersistChanges(ICollec tion entityObjects, PersistDepth persistDepth)
    at NinjaTrader.Strategy.SaveStrategyForm.OnOK(Object sender, EventArgs e)
    at System.Windows.Forms.Control.OnClick(EventArgs e)
    at System.Windows.Forms.Button.OnMouseUp(MouseEventAr gs mevent)
    at System.Windows.Forms.Control.WmMouseUp(Message& m, MouseButtons button, Int32 clicks)
    at System.Windows.Forms.Control.WndProc(Message& m)
    at System.Windows.Forms.ButtonBase.WndProc(Message& m)
    at System.Windows.Forms.Button.WndProc(Message& m)
    at System.Windows.Forms.Control.ControlNativeWindow.W ndProc(Message& m)
    at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)

    Regards, Tamas
    Attached Files

    #2
    That actually is 2 issues:
    a) NT definitely should not throw an exception. We'll look into.
    b) However, the underlying issue that your strategy could not be saved since it's not XML serializable. XML serialization is a standard C# technology which is documented in the MS docs. There also should be a couple of threads related on that forum for further guidance.

    Comment


      #3
      Dierk,

      pls check sample file, if uncomment property, it will throw error.

      Tamas
      Attached Files

      Comment


        #4
        Correct. These are limitations which I had been referring to.

        Comment


          #5
          Dierk,

          thanks, you were right, this solved a problem:[XmlIgnore()]

          Tamas

          Comment


            #6
            Glad it's working for you.

            Comment

            Latest Posts

            Collapse

            Topics Statistics Last Post
            Started by Geovanny Suaza, 02-11-2026, 06:32 PM
            0 responses
            601 views
            0 likes
            Last Post Geovanny Suaza  
            Started by Geovanny Suaza, 02-11-2026, 05:51 PM
            0 responses
            347 views
            1 like
            Last Post Geovanny Suaza  
            Started by Mindset, 02-09-2026, 11:44 AM
            0 responses
            103 views
            0 likes
            Last Post Mindset
            by Mindset
             
            Started by Geovanny Suaza, 02-02-2026, 12:30 PM
            0 responses
            559 views
            1 like
            Last Post Geovanny Suaza  
            Started by RFrosty, 01-28-2026, 06:49 PM
            0 responses
            558 views
            1 like
            Last Post RFrosty
            by RFrosty
             
            Working...
            X